J'ai 2 tables nommées Détails de la commande et du projet. Je veux remplir les données de ces tables dans une nouvelle table nommée production avec les champs sélectionnés des 2 autres tables. Comment je fais ça?remplissage de valeurs à une nouvelle table à partir des tables existantes dans le serveur SQL
Répondre
SELECT
Orders.Field1, Orders.Field2, Project.Field1
INTO Production
FROM
Orders,Project
Ou utiliser une jointure s'il y a une relation entre Orders
et Project
.
SELECT
Orders.Field1, Orders.Field2, Project.Field1
INTO Production
FROM
Orders
INNER JOIN
Project
ON
Orders.Field3 = Project.Field2
Merci. En SQL Server 2008, je ne suis pas en mesure de créer une table nommée production sans attributs. chaque fois que j'écris une requête avec juste créer une production de table; il renvoie une erreur. pourquoi est-ce vrai? Mon but ultime était simplement de créer la table avec la requête simple, puis d'insérer les champs et les valeurs des tables existantes. – user3865419
Vous devez toujours définir au moins un champ dans une table. 'SELECT INTO' créera la table en utilisant les noms de champs des tables sources. Voir http://technet.microsoft.com/en-us/library/ms190750(v=sql.105).aspx –
- 1. peuplent plusieurs à plusieurs table à partir des tables existantes
- 2. sql serveur combiner des valeurs dans deux tables
- 3. Ajout d'une colonne à des tables existantes
- 4. Serveur Sql Déclencher une valeur d'insertion dans une table à partir de deux tables de différences?
- 5. Partitionnement des tables existantes
- 6. Nouvelle application Rails tirant des données à partir de tables existantes
- 7. obtenir des combinaisons existantes et non existantes entre deux tables à travers une table de relation
- 8. Django: Sélectionner des données à partir de tables déjà existantes
- 9. données à insérer dans une nouvelle table à partir de l'union de deux tables
- 10. insérer des valeurs à la nouvelle table dans mysql_query
- 11. SQL Ajouter des valeurs à partir de 2 tables
- 12. Remplissage des tables ACO/ARO à l'aide des données existantes dans CakePHP2
- 13. Joindre des entités existantes en double à une nouvelle entité
- 14. Comment créer une table de probabilité conjointe à partir de tables de probabilités conditionnelles existantes? (CPTs)
- 15. SQL: Comment puis-je INSERT des valeurs de clé primaire à partir de deux tables INTO une table principale
- 16. Remplacement des PK dans les tables DB SQL existantes
- 17. valeurs insertion dans une table à partir de plusieurs tables à l'aide de la requête SQLite
- 18. Comment créer une nouvelle table à partir de deux tables en utilisant des dates de décalage?
- 19. joignant 3 tables et l'insertion dans une 4ème table dans le serveur de sql
- 20. Comment exécuter une requête qui joint des parties de deux tables existantes et l'insère dans une nouvelle table?
- 21. Insérer des enregistrements dans une table MySQL en fonction des valeurs existantes dans une autre table
- 22. Insérer une ligne dans la table à partir des valeurs de deux tables
- 23. Oracle: mise à jour d'une colonne de la table a à partir des valeurs d'autres tables
- 24. Table filtrables drupal/sortable à partir des données existantes
- 25. Créer une table à partir de données DataTable/Dataset existantes avec ADO.net?
- 26. Comment ajouter +1 à des valeurs déjà existantes
- 27. comment générer sql pour des données existantes dans une table?
- 28. Mise à jour d'une nouvelle colonne SQL avec des valeurs de la table
- 29. MySQL - Créer une nouvelle table en utilisant les clés de trois tables existantes
- 30. générer le script SQL à partir des tables
Recherche 'INSERT ... SELECT'. –